About the author










Jason Matthews is the real deal. As an Operations Officer in the CIA, his brief was simple: steal secrets from the opposition and protect his own. Over a thirty-three-year career, Matthews served in multiple overseas locations, specializing in denied-areas operations and national security. He conducted agent recruitment in key counter-proliferation regions, including the Soviet Union, Eastern Europe, East Asia, the Middle East and the Caribbean. As a retired chief in various CIA stations, there are few people on the planet better positioned to write about the thrilling world of espionage, intelligence and counter-terrorism.

Summary

DISCOVER WHAT HAPPENS NEXT AFTER THE RED SPARROW STARRING JENNIFER LAWRENCE . . .

'Superb. Enthralling. Shimmers with authenticity' NEW YORK TIMES
'The greatest ever female character in spy fiction' SUNDAY TIMES MAGAZINE
_______

Paris
A young woman is cornered on a deserted boulevard. Moments later she walks away, leaving her assailant for dead. Meet Dominika Egorova, of the Russian intelligence service.

Athens
An elderly man walks into the American embassy with a story to tell.

Moscow
The most unlikely of traitors is uncovered by the most dangerous of men.

Washington
A brilliant, unorthadox CIA agent must single-handedly connect the dots to stop an intricate house of cards from toppling in a cold war that's taken a terrifying new twist.
